Transcriptomic profile of single-cell sorted monocytes, T cells and CD3+CD14+ cells from one subject infected with latent tuberculosis


ABSTRACT: We set out to detect a transcriptional signature in CD4 T cells of individuals at risk of progression to active tuberculosis. We indeed found such a signature which surprisingly could be tracked to a cell population expressing both T cell (CD3) and monocyte (CD14) markers. To identify the nature of the CD3+CD14+ population, we determined the transciptomic profile of single cells CD3-CD14+ Monocytes (n=21), CD3+D14- T cells (n=22), CD3+CD14+ cells in the Monocyte gate (Mgate) (n=22) and CD3+CD14+ cells in the lymphocyte gate (Lgate) (n=20) from one subject infected with latent tuberculosis by RNA sequencing. PCA on all genes showed that CD3+CD14+ cells represent an intermediate population between Monocytes and T cells, with CD3+CD14+ L gate cells closer to T cells compared to CD3+CD14+ Mgate cells.
